Montgomery is a county in Maryland with 45 ZIP codes and a total population of 980,881. All data is sourced from the U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ey (ACS) 2023 5-Year Estimates.

Montgomery is a county inside Maryland (FIPS code 24031) that contains 45 USPS ZIP codes covering a combined population of 980,881 according to Census ACS 5-Year Estimates. Counties are the natural bridge between state-level summaries and ZIP-level detail, crime statistics, HUD Fair Market Rents, and childcare pricing are all published at the county level, while household income and housing values are published at the ZIP level. This page reconciles the two views so you can see which ZIPs drive the county totals.

The most populated ZIP in Montgomery is 20906 covering Silver Spring with 64,696 residents at 2,069 people per square mile. Population density across ZIPs in this county varies, use the density column to spot urban cores versus rural delivery areas. A single county can contain both a dense downtown ZIP and a large rural ZIP covering several hundred square miles.

Because Montgomery uses FIPS code 24031, it joins cleanly to county-level federal datasets: HUD Fair Market Rent tables, FBI Uniform Crime Report data, and the Department of Labor National Database of Childcare Prices all key off the same code. That is how neighborhood scorecards combine ZIP-level Census demographics with county-level safety and affordability metrics. ZIP Code City Population Density
20906 Silver Spring 64,696 2,069
20878 Gaithersburg 62,446 1,100
20874 Germantown 57,367 1,040
20904 Silver Spring 54,612 1,540
20854 Potomac 49,611 567
20902 Silver Spring 48,841 2,487
20850 Rockville 46,340 1,269
20852 Rockville 40,365 1,871
20910 Silver Spring 37,445 3,181
20817 Bethesda 36,240 1,008
20901 Silver Spring 34,832 2,498
20877 Gaithersburg 34,321 2,296
20886 Montgomery Village 33,282 2,745
20853 Rockville 29,673 1,267
20815 Chevy Chase 29,082 2,067
20814 Bethesda 27,642 2,094
20876 Germantown 25,496 843
20832 Olney 24,965 957
20912 Takoma Park 24,807 3,585
20879 Gaithersburg 24,360 1,226
20903 Silver Spring 23,625 2,532
20895 Kensington 19,054 1,808
20905 Silver Spring 18,044 542
20816 Bethesda 16,208 1,791
20855 Derwood 14,295 420
20851 Rockville 14,191 2,316
20882 Gaithersburg 14,063 141
20866 Burtonsville 13,344 729
20871 Clarksburg 13,130 247
20872 Damascus 13,104 243
20841 Boyds 10,460 155
20833 Brookeville 7,735 153
20837 Poolesville 5,789 53
20860 Sandy Spring 2,396 243
20818 Cabin John 1,962 743
20861 Ashton 1,875 189
20842 Dickerson 1,824 13
20896 Garrett Park 906 1,412
20868 Spencerville 790 152
20880 Washington Grove 450 736
20862 Brinklow 343 113
20838 Barnesville 259 37
20812 Glen Echo 255 516
20839 Beallsville 214 17
20899 Gaithersburg 142 694
